HPU vs. YCP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, HPU or YCP?

  • High Point University is 73.9% more expensive to attend than YCP for in-state tuition ($36,636.00 vs. $21,070.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 73.9% higher at HPU than York College Pennsylvania ($36,636.00 vs. $21,070.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at York College Pennsylvania than HPU ($20,916 vs. $40,221)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at York College Pennsylvania are 32.9% lower than costs at High Point University ($12,430 vs. $16,524)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at York College Pennsylvania than High Point University (99% vs. 94%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by High Point University students is 26.4% larger than aid received York College Pennsylvania ($18,930 vs. $14,978)

HPU vs. YCP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, HPU or YCP?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between YCP or HPU .

  • The average SAT score at High Point University (1113) is 59 points higher than at YCP (1054)
  • Incoming HPU students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(25) than students at YCP (23)
  • Accepted freshman YCP students have a 0.19 point higher average high school GPA (3.59) than students at HPU (3.4)
  • YCP has a higher acceptance rate (95.6%) than HPU (78.9%)

HPU vs. YCP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, HPU or YCP?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between YCP and HPU.

  • Graduates from York College Pennsylvania earn on average $8,700 more per year than HPU graduates after ten years. ($50,700 vs. $42,000)
  • High Point University students graduate with a $4,074 lower median federal student loan debt than YCP graduates. ($22,421 vs. $26,495)
  • HPU graduates are paying $42 less per month on federal student loans than YCP graduates. ($231 vs. $273)
  • More YCP gra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former HPU students, three years after graduation. (75% vs. 69%)
